Macrame Pumpkins / DIY Rope Jack O Lanterns

The dollar store’s nautical rope is the perfect starting point for these DIY rope pumpkins. One side is a faceless pumpkin and the other side is a cute Jack-O-Lantern, making it a fun fall AND Halloween DIY.

A front facing vertical image of a trio of rope jack-o-lanterns, the small one on the left and the tall one on the right with the middle one on tope of a small bale of hay against a white weathered wood background.
Make three of these DIY Dollar Store rope jack-o-lanterns for under $1 each.

Dollar Tree Pool Noodle Pumpkins

A few cuts of a summer toy and some fabric pieces are used to create this adorable pool noodle pumpkins craft using Dollar Tree supplies. These are perfect to display pretty fabric and look great bunched together.

Three wrapped Dollar Store pool noodle pumpkins, one in black and white, one orange and white and one orange plaid, on a white and grey background.
These beautiful pool noodle pumpkins are perfect for your autumn home décor, outdoor tabletop or tiered tray

Dollar Tree Mason Jar Pumpkins

Whether you pick up your jars from the dollar store or you have them on hand already, these mason jar pumpkins are so easy to make. These Dollar Tree fall pumpkins are a perfect decor idea for the kitchen or on a tiered tray to bring a look together.

Mason Jar Pumpkin Craft with Wine corks and paint
Mason jar pumpkins can be made with Dollar Tree jars, paint, and wine corks.
